79. When Heart and Heart in Love

1. When heart and heart in love
Have truly found each other,
And by the bond of faith
Are firmly joined together,
Then like the bright full moon,
The light of hope doth shine,
Inviting to enjoy
Its blessed peace divine.

2. Then this dark vale of tears
A glorious Eden seemeth
When, one in spirit here,
Our prayer to heaven streameth.
Then uncomplaining, we
Can all life’s burdens bear,
And, comforted in God,
Find full relief from care.

3. This bond of loving hearts
By God’s rich grace abideth;
Each walks upon life’s path,
In God above confideth.
When two souls one become,
The third is God the Lord, -
It then is hard to break
This holy three-fold cord.

4. And when this tie is bound
By faith and love forever,
It cannot be unloosed,
Its bands be broken ever.
And though a parting come,
This hope shall e’er remain –
For souls, thus sealed in God: -
In heav’n shall meet again!

5. O what great joy is theirs
Who join in yon reunion,
Who after parting tears,
Unite in heav’n’s communion,
Who in this earthly vale
Had journeyed hand in hand,
United in God’s grace,
By love’s most sacred band.

6. Then will this union be
A bond of love forever;
Then shall no grief of pain
Or parting grieve them ever.
Then God shall be with us,
As our best friend and Guide;
In Him our hearts thus bound
Shall evermore abide.
